KAYAK’s Insights for Magnuson hotels in Oklahoma City

Which month is cheapest to stay at a Magnuson hotel in Oklahoma City?

The cheapest rates with Magnuson in Oklahoma City can be found in July where the average price per night is $50. On the other hand, the most expensive month is April, where the average night price rises to $59. Obviously, this depends at which Magnuson you stay at in Oklahoma City - Try Meridian Inn Oklahoma City Airport which had the cheapest prices in December.

What is the cheapest day of the week to book with Magnuson in Oklahoma City?

If you’re looking for a cheaper room, then Thursday is the cheapest day, with a nightly average price of $49. Wednesday nights are the most expensive at $67.
